Output c27a516801e81a3f7e927aedcb85c54c978c40393a27a4c6766a939f9c95f306:1

value
6552602
script pubkey
OP_0 OP_PUSHBYTES_20 3ba691eb43c975643e8fe89a321dec7e55ff8136
address
bc1q8wnfr66re96kg050azdry80v0e2llqfkd6axvu
transaction
c27a516801e81a3f7e927aedcb85c54c978c40393a27a4c6766a939f9c95f306
spent
true